Usuário com melhor resposta
Erro no acesso remoto

Pergunta
-
Olá a todos.
Estou seguinte problema/cenario:
Criei uma rede usando o hamachi, duas maquinas: CPD01 e APRENDIZ, a primeira fica no trabalho e a segunda em casa.
Dai instalei o SQL Server 2005 em ambas e agora tento criar uma conexão remota e o que acontece é o seguinte:
Da pc chamado CPD01 eu consigo acessar a instancia em APRENDIZ utilizando tanto o endereço de ip fornecido pelo Hamachi como o proprio nome da maquina, ou seja, Aprendiz.
Jah da maquina APRENDIZ eu soh consigo acessar CPD01 pelo ip, quando tento pelo nome dá o seguinte erro:
O Tempo limete expirou. O tempo limite esgotou antes da conclusão da operação ou o servidor não está respondendo.(Microsoft SQL Server)
Segue abaixo a configuração das maquinas:
APRENDIZ:
Windows Seven Ultmate Edition
Microsoft SQL Server 2005 - 9.00.1399.06 (Intel X86) Oct 14 2005 00:33:37 Copyright (c) 1988-2005 Microsoft Corporation Standard Edition on Windows NT 6.1 (Build 7600: )
Firewall desabilitado
Protocolos TCP/IP habilitados no Configuration Manager, porta padrão 1433.
Conexões remotas habilitadas no Management Studio e no surface area configuration
SQL Browser iniciado
CPD01:
Windows XP SP3 Profissional Edition
O SQL contem as mesmas configurações e especificações do servidor APRENDIZ
Informações adicionais:
Em CPD01, o qual não permite a conexão através do nome, somente através do ip, eu abri as portas no modem, as portas 1433 TCP e 1434 UDP.
Pesquisando na net achei nesse link: http://msdn.microsoft.com/pt-br/library/ms190181.aspx
Uma parte que diz que o problema pode ser no Windows:
A rede não pode resolver o nome de servidor para um endereço IP. Isso pode ser testado usando o programa PING.
Solucione o problema de nome do computador em sua rede ou conecte usando o endereço IP do servidor. Esse não é um problema do SQL Server. Para obter ajuda, consulte a documentação do Windows ou o administrador de rede.
Se esse for o caso, como soluciona-lo?
Desde já agradeço!
Vencedores não nascem... ...Eles são feitos! (desconhecido)
Respostas
-
Anderson,
Tente o seguinte. Na tela de login no SQL que está demorando, antes de confirmar o login, cliente em OPTION. No campo que vem o tempo de conexão troque o default 15 por 60.
Marco Antônio Pinheiro / MCTS - Database Developer 2008 http://marcoantoniopinheiro.blogspot.com Se o post foi útil, não esqueça de marcá-lo.- Marcado como Resposta Anderson Profeta sábado, 15 de janeiro de 2011 13:33
Todas as Respostas
-
Anderson,
Tente o seguinte. Na tela de login no SQL que está demorando, antes de confirmar o login, cliente em OPTION. No campo que vem o tempo de conexão troque o default 15 por 60.
Marco Antônio Pinheiro / MCTS - Database Developer 2008 http://marcoantoniopinheiro.blogspot.com Se o post foi útil, não esqueça de marcá-lo.- Marcado como Resposta Anderson Profeta sábado, 15 de janeiro de 2011 13:33
-
Anderson
Acredito que o seu problema é resolução de nome, tente pingar o nome "Aprendiz" ele deve funcionar por ip mas não por nome.
Neste caso vc tem 2 opções
- Criar um registro no seu DNS p/ o aprendez apontando o ip
- Inserir um registro no arquivo HOST do servidorAtt.
Marcelo FernandesMCP, MCDBA, MCSA, MCTS.
Se útil, classifique!!!
Me siga no twitter: @marcelodba- Sugerido como Resposta Junior Galvão - MVPMVP, Moderator sábado, 15 de janeiro de 2011 00:50
-
Marco Antônio Pinheiro, vlw cara, resolveu o problema, conectou legal. Agora eu posso continar tentando fazer a replicação, já que não dava pra fazer apenas com o endereço de ip, tinha que ter o nome do servidor.
Abraços
Vencedores não nascem... ...Eles são feitos! (desconhecido) -
-
Anderson, O que o Marcelo, propós na verdade é um processo bem simples de configuração do servidor DNS e também do arquivo lmhosts. Ambos podem ajudar na resolução de nomes para endereços IPs e de endereços IP para nomes, principalmente o DNS que possui esta função. Além disso, podem acelerar a troca de dados entre máquinas em uma rede, bem como, servir como suporte a mecanismos que necessitam trocar dados via rede entre servidor e estações de trabalho.
Pedro Antonio Galvão Junior [MVP | Microsoft Evangelist | Microsoft Partner | Engenheiro de Softwares | Especialista em Banco de Dados | SorBR.Net | Professor Universitário | MSIT.com] -
Ham... Ok... Mas como eu edito esse arquivlo lmhosts?
abraços!
Já editei, em c:\windows\system32\drivers\etc\lmhosts. Vlw Acho ki agora tá blz
Vencedores não nascem... ...Eles são feitos! (desconhecido)- Editado Anderson Profeta segunda-feira, 17 de janeiro de 2011 17:52 Responder a minha prórpria pergunta